IP查询
查询
你查询的IP:[202.90.96.233] 地理位置:印度
最新查询
60.232.157.137
116.215.167.194
202.164.201.234
210.2.15.143
119.19.26.17
61.236.195.36
118.24.59.216
118.239.42.40
118.230.255.109
202.90.96.233
60.208.234.171
119.30.48.210
122.144.128.136
118.88.64.222
202.38.168.236
202.170.216.167
117.103.16.168
119.42.104.2
202.92.108.97
202.164.227.127
122.64.175.199
202.96.43.106
198.17.7.56
120.65.127.39
202.122.64.7
121.52.224.140
202.91.176.75
119.42.224.80
123.253.243.154
210.82.245.67
119.144.87.255